Book Details
Table of Contents
Global ethnography : problems of theory and method / Susan L. Erikson
Globalizing, reproducing, and civilizing rural subjects : population control policy and constructions of rural identity in China / Junjie Chen
Planning men out of family planning : a case study from Mexico / Matthew Gutmann
Antiviral but pronatal? ARVs and reproductive health : the view from a South African township / Lisa Ann Richey
Birth in the age of AIDS : local responses to global policies and technologies in South India / Cecilia Van Hollen
Competing globalizing influences on local Muslim women's reproductive health and human rights in Sudan : women's rights, international feminism, and Islamism / Ellen Gruenbaum
Reproductive viability and the state : embryonic stem cell research in India / Aditya Bharadwaj
Globalization and Gametes : Islam, assisted reproductive technologies, and the Middle Eastern state / Marcia C. Inhorn
Law, technology, and gender relations : following the path of DNA paternity tests in Brazil / Claudia Fonseca
From sex workers to tourism workers : a structural approach to male sexual labor in Dominican tourism areas / Mark B. Padilla
Family reunification ideals and the practice of transnational reproductive life among Africans in Europe / Caroline H. Bledsoe and Papa Sow
Problematizing polygamy, managing maternity : the intersections of global, state, and family politics in the lives of West African migrant women in France / Carolyn F. Sargent
Lost in translation : lessons from California on the implementation of state-mandated fetal diagnosis in the context of globalization / Carole H. Browner
Reproductive rights in no-woman's-land : politics and humanitarian assistance / Linda M. Whiteford and Aimee R. Eden
The mystery child and the politics of reproduction : between national imaginaries and transnational confrontations / Didier Fassin.
